Key Themes in Jefferson's Autobiography

  • Liberty and Independence: Jefferson believed that liberty was the natural right of all individuals, and he fought tirelessly for American independence from British rule.
  • Self-Government: Jefferson believed that the people were capable of governing themselves, and he was a strong advocate for republicanism.
  • Education: Jefferson was a lifelong learner, and he believed that education was essential for the success of a democracy.
  • Religion: Jefferson was a deist, and he believed that religion should be a matter of personal conscience.
  • Slavery: Jefferson was a slave owner, but he also recognized the evils of slavery. He advocated for the gradual abolition of slavery, but he was unable to achieve this goal during his lifetime.

Significance of Jefferson's Autobiography

Jefferson's Autobiography is a valuable historical document that provides insights into the life and career of one of the most important figures in American history. It is also a fascinating piece of literature that offers a glimpse into Jefferson's thoughts and beliefs.

Jefferson's Autobiography has been used by historians, biographers, and political scientists to understand Jefferson's role in American history. It has also been used by educators to teach students about the American Revolution, the founding of the United States, and the history of slavery in the United States.
